(News/Talk 1480 WHBC) – With many rivers and creeks already out of their banks the last thing we need is more rain, but that’s what’s in the forecast.

The National Weather Service says showers and storms are expected Wednesday night and Thursday, with some of the storms dumping heavy rain.

Stark and surrounding counties are included in a Flash Flood Watch that goes until 8 o’clock Thursday night.

Also, a Flood Warning has been extended for the Tuscarawas River at Massillon until Thursday night as minor flooding is occurring and more rain is in the forecast.

Several vehicles, including semis, have gotten stuck in high water.

Officials say never try to drive through high water, because it could be deeper than it appears and moving water can easily pick up a vehicle.
